EQ signal chain ideal placement
So I ordered an MXR 10 band eq to shape my acoustic tone a bit more. My acoustic pedal board has (in order) compression, tuner, chorus, reverb, delay and is very quiet -- no hiss at all. I really don't want (or have room) to add the eq pedal to the board. So, should I put the eq before or after my pedal board? If I were running through my amp, or my "big" mixer, I'd use the effects loop or an aux send, but this will be going to my Yamaha MG8CX mixer to a DXR10 powered speaker most of the time.
I'm thinking going before the pedal board is going to be the way to go. Thoughts?
